Installation procedure on Ubuntu 18.04/20.04

  1. Create temporary directory

Example:

mkdir neo
  1. Download all *.deb packages

Example:

cd neo
wget https://github.com/intel/compute-runtime/releases/download/21.02.18820/intel-gmmlib_20.3.2_amd64.deb
wget https://github.com/intel/intel-graphics-compiler/releases/download/igc-1.0.5964/intel-igc-core_1.0.5964_amd64.deb
wget https://github.com/intel/intel-graphics-compiler/releases/download/igc-1.0.5964/intel-igc-opencl_1.0.5964_amd64.deb
wget https://github.com/intel/compute-runtime/releases/download/21.02.18820/intel-opencl_21.02.18820_amd64.deb
wget https://github.com/intel/compute-runtime/releases/download/21.02.18820/intel-ocloc_21.02.18820_amd64.deb
wget https://github.com/intel/compute-runtime/releases/download/21.02.18820/intel-level-zero-gpu_1.0.18820_amd64.deb
  1. Verify sha256 sums for packages

Example:

wget https://github.com/intel/compute-runtime/releases/download/21.02.18820/ww02.sum
sha256sum -c ww02.sum
  1. Install all packages as root

Example:

sudo dpkg -i *.deb

Quality expectations

Platform OpenCL Level Zero
Broadwell 3.0 - Production -
Skylake 3.0 - Production 1.0 - Pre-Release
Kaby Lake 3.0 - Production 1.0 - Pre-Release
Coffee Lake 3.0 - Production 1.0 - Pre-Release
Ice Lake 3.0 - Production 1.0 - Pre-Release
Tiger Lake 3.0 - Production 1.0 - Pre-Release
Apollo Lake 3.0 - Production -
Gemini Lake 3.0 - Production -
Elkhart Lake 3.0 - Early support -

All platforms were validated on Ubuntu 20.04 LTS with stock kernel, with the following exceptions:

  • Tiger Lake was tested with kernel from drm-tip
    5.8.0-rc7 commit ebef75fc1a3f0abebf46d7270128553f82361bc8 2020-08-02_07-12-33 drm-tip: 2020y-08m-02d-07h-11m-48s UTC integration manifest
  • Ice Lake was tested on Ubuntu 20.04 LTS with stock kernel
  • Gemini Lake was tested on Ubuntu 18.04.1 LTS with stock kernel

Quality levels

  • Experimental - no quality expectations
  • Early support - platform may not be available on the market yet
  • Pre-Release - suitable for integration and testing, gathering customer feedback
  • Beta - suitable for integration and broad testing
  • Production - Beta + meets API-specific conformance requirements; suitable for production
  • Maintenance - Reduced test frequency compared to Production, no longer recommended for new deployments. Reactive support for customers.
